Tool size and volts don't always tell you the whole story. Take this drill/driver, for example: It's downright little, weighing in under 6 pounds, and it measures out at a tad over 9 inches. What a cute little drill, you say? Stand back - this cute little drill packs a monster 450 in./lbs. of ripping torque, more than a fair number of bigger, beefier drills we've had the pleasure of using.
What's not to love, with all that power tucked into such a small, light, easy-on-your-body package? And there's awesome speed, too, with a three-tier system that offers 0 to 300 rpm in low range, 0 to 600 in mid-range and a top spread of 0 to 1,700 rpm in third speed, to suit whatever material you're drilling or driving into. Sometimes, you may encounter a little resistance if you're switching from low gear to high; if that happens, running the tool in mid-gear for a couple seconds completely alleviates any snag.
We probably don't have to tell you about Makita quality; their tools are made to last. The gear transmission here is all metal; the locking ratcheting chuck grabs bits like super glue; brushes are easily accessible for routine maintenance and reduced down time; the reversing switch has a center neutral position that functions as a lock-off for safety. They've even put a lot of thought into the design of the grip; it's rubberized and feels great in hand. Even the balance is perfect.

I recently bought this drill to complement the 14.4 makita impact driver that I recently purchased. The drill they give as a bonus while nice, only has 350 in lbs of torque where this drill has 450. the difference is noticeable when you are boring holes for pipes and wires! This drill will spin a 2and 9/16 inch self feed bit no problem!
